What are the 7 steps in problem solving?

1) Finding the right problem to solve - Too often our approach to problem solving is reactive; we wait for the problems to arise. Firstly in our seven step problem solving process, we advocate taking a proactive approach, go and find problems to solve; important and valuable problems. The real starting point then for any problem solving process is to find the right problem to solve. 2) Defining the problem - It is very tempting to gloss over this step and move to analysis and solutions. However, like the first step, it is one of the secrets of effective problem solving. Combining problems that are valuable to solve, with defining exactly what you are trying to solve, can dramatically improve the effectiveness of the problem solving process. The secret to defining the problem is really about attitude. Try to see every problem as an opportunity. 3) Analyzing the problem - Analysis is a process of discovery of the facts, finding out what you know about the situation. The problem solving activity question checklist leads you through a set of questions to identify the nature of the problem and to analyze what it is and what it isn't. One of the most important aspects of analyzing any situation is involving the right people. 4) Developing possibilities - The previous steps will have already revealed plenty of possibilities for solving the problem and realizing the opportunities. At this stage it is important to give time and space for creative solutions. Placing a high value on the ideas of others is a crucial leadership concept and facilitator skill when generating ideas to solve problems. 5) Selecting the best solution - There will be constraints restricting what you can do, issues about whether solutions fit within what is currently done, and various stakeholders views to consider. Solutions therefore need to be evaluated. 6) Implementing - Carefully defined the problem and the desired outcome, analyzed the problem at length, collected every available item of information about it, explored all possible avenues, and generated every conceivable option & chosen the best alternative after considerable deliberation. 7) Evaluating and learning - It would be all too easy to forget them in rushing to solve the next problem, or to implement the solution. You should evaluate at least two areas: 1) How you carried out the seven step problem solving process 2) The effectiveness of the solution you implemented. Did it deliver the outcomes you expected? - You should also ask what you are now able to do, or what you could do next, now that you have improved things by solving the problem. What further opportunities can you now realize that you weren't able to before?


Here is a problem solving question in my workbook. The first 10km you travel at 40 km per hour. At what speed do you have to be at for the next 10km to get an average of 80km per hour?

You're being conned! To travel a total of 20 km at 80 kph would take 15 min. You've already taken 15 min to cover 10 km at 40 kph.


What is x in algebra?

X is the most famous variable in algebra, and a variable is a letter that stands for a number. It is used for you to apply methods of problem solving to get the answer, and the answer will be what x stands for. For example, if you see the problem 48-2x=100, you know you have to solve for x. The next step would be to subtract 48 from both ends of the equation, so you get (48-2x) -48= (100) -48 ---> -2x=52. Then you divide each side by -2 to get x by itself ---> -2x/2=52/-2 ---> x= -26. So you can see that x is not one specific number, it is just a variable.
